而在众多DBMS中,MySQL凭借其开源、高效、稳定及广泛的应用场景,成为了开发者们不可或缺的技能之一
为了深入理解和掌握MySQL SQL,一本详尽、系统且具有说服力的学习指南显得尤为重要
本文将为您推荐一本以“MySQL SQL PDF”为核心的权威学习资源,并概述其核心价值、内容结构以及为何它能成为您提升MySQL技能的得力助手
一、为何选择MySQL SQL PDF指南 1.权威性:优秀的MySQL SQL PDF指南通常由经验丰富的数据库管理员、开发者或行业专家撰写,内容经过严格审核,确保准确无误
这些指南不仅涵盖了MySQL的基础知识,还深入探讨了高级特性、最佳实践和性能优化等,为读者提供了一条从入门到精通的快速通道
2.系统性:PDF格式的学习资料便于下载、保存和随时查阅,其结构化的内容布局使得学习更加高效
从基础语法、数据类型、表操作,到查询优化、事务处理、安全性配置,一本好的MySQL SQL PDF指南能够全面覆盖MySQL SQL的所有关键领域
3.实战导向:理论知识与实践操作相结合是学习数据库技术的关键
高质量的MySQL SQL PDF通常会包含大量的示例代码、实战案例和问题解决策略,帮助读者将理论知识转化为解决实际问题的能力
4.持续更新:随着MySQL版本的迭代升级,新的特性和功能不断涌现
选择一本定期更新的PDF指南,可以确保您始终掌握最前沿的MySQL技术动态
二、MySQL SQL PDF指南的核心价值 1.基础知识巩固:对于初学者而言,掌握MySQL的基本概念和SQL语法是第一步
PDF指南通过清晰易懂的讲解和丰富的示例,帮助读者快速建立起MySQL SQL的基础框架,为后续深入学习打下坚实基础
2.高级功能探索:对于有一定基础的开发者,指南将深入介绍MySQL的高级功能,如存储过程、触发器、游标、视图、索引优化等,这些技能对于提升数据库性能和开发效率至关重要
3.性能调优与故障排查:MySQL的性能优化和故障排查是数据库管理中的难点和重点
PDF指南通过实例分析,教授读者如何识别性能瓶颈、使用EXPLAIN分析查询计划、优化表结构和索引、处理常见错误和异常等,提升数据库运维能力
4.安全与权限管理:数据安全是数据库系统的生命线
指南将详细讲解MySQL的安全配置、用户权限管理、数据加密和备份恢复策略,确保数据库系统的稳定运行和数据安全
5.实战项目演练:通过模拟真实项目场景,结合MySQL SQL的应用,指南将引导读者完成从需求分析、设计建模、数据导入导出、查询优化到最终部署的全过程,增强实战经验和项目管理能力
三、MySQL SQL PDF指南内容概览 1.MySQL简介与安装配置 - MySQL历史背景与发展趋势 - 安装与配置MySQL服务器 - MySQL命令行工具介绍 2.SQL基础语法 - 数据定义语言(DDL):创建、修改、删除表结构 - 数据操作语言(DML):插入、更新、删除数据 - 数据查询语言(DQL):SELECT语句及其各种子句(WHERE、GROUP BY、HAVING、ORDER BY、LIMIT) - 数据控制语言(DCL):GRANT和REVOKE语句管理用户权限 3.数据类型与函数 - MySQL支持的数据类型及其应用场景 -字符串函数、数值函数、日期时间函数、聚合函数等的使用与示例 4.表设计与规范化 - 数据库设计原则与范式理论 -表的规范化过程与反规范化策略 - 外键约束与参照完整性 5.索引与查询优化 -索引的概念、类型及创建方法 - 使用EXPLAIN分析查询计划 - 查询优化技巧:避免全表扫描、选择合适的索引、重写复杂查询等 6.事务处理与锁机制 - 事务的ACID特性与隔离级别 - MySQL中的事务控制语句(START TRANSACTION、COMMIT、ROLLBACK) -锁机制原理与应用:表锁、行锁、意向锁等 7.存储过程、触发器和游标 - 存储过程的创建、调用与调试 -触发器的定义与应用场景 - 游标的使用与注意事项 8.视图与存储函数 - 视图的创建、查询与更新 - 存储函数与自定义函数的定义与应用 9.备份与恢复 - MySQL数据库的备份方法:mysqldump、物理备份工具等 - 数据恢复策略与注意事项 10.安全与权限管理 - MySQL用户管理:创建用户、修改密码、删除用户 -权限管理:GRANT和REVOKE语句的使用 - 数据加密与SSL/TLS配置 11.性能监控与优化 - 使用SHOW STATUS和SHOW VARIABLES监控服务器状态 -慢查询日志与性能分析 - MySQL配置调优:内存分配、缓存设置等 12.实战案例分析 -电子商务网站数据库设计 -数据分析项目中的MySQL应用 - 高并发场景下MySQL的性能优化实践 四、结语 掌握MySQL SQL不仅是成为一名高效开发者或数据库管理员的基本要求,更是提升个人竞争力的关键
一本权威、系统、实战导向的MySQL SQL PDF指南,无疑是您在这条学习道路上的最佳伴侣
它不仅能够帮助您构建坚实的理论基础,还能通过丰富的实战案例和性能优化技巧,让您在面对复杂数据库项目时游刃有余
无论您是初学者还是有一定经验的开发者,都不妨选择一本高质量的MySQL SQL PDF指南,开启您的MySQL精进之旅
在数据驱动的未来,让MySQL成为您职业生涯中不可或缺的利器!